Analysis

The most recent figure for nonrenewable natural capital per capita, natural gas in Ecuador is 0 current US$, measured in 2020. That is the lowest value across all 26 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 100.0% over five years.

Over the whole period, nonrenewable natural capital per capita, natural gas in Ecuador peaked at 30.36 current US$ in 2012 and was at its lowest, 0 current US$, in 1995.

That places Ecuador 59th out of 83 countries with data for 2020,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
